Ghana, a vibrant nation on the West African coast, is renowned for its deep-rooted history, diverse culture, and welcoming spirit. Bordered by Côte d’Ivoire to the west, Burkina Faso to the north, Togo to the east, and the Gulf of Guinea to the south, Ghana boasts a rich tapestry of ethnic groups, languages, and traditions among its 30 million-plus residents. The country is home to over 70 ethnic groups, each with its own unique customs, art, and music, creating a dynamic cultural scene that reflects Ghana’s long history of diversity and unity.
As the first sub-Saharan African nation to gain independence from colonial rule in 1957, Ghana has since evolved into a beacon of democracy and economic growth in Africa. The country’s political stability and commitment to democratic values have made it one of the most developed nations in West Africa. Ghana’s thriving industries, such as agriculture, mining, and tourism, provide a strong foundation for the country’s growth and global influence. The country’s bustling cities, such as Accra and Kumasi, are hubs of commerce, innovation, and culture, while its rich natural resources, including gold, cocoa, and oil, contribute significantly to its economy.
Ghana is also a country of incredible natural beauty, from its lush rainforests and vibrant savannas to its pristine beaches and national parks. Kakum National Park, with its famous canopy walkway, offers breathtaking views of the forest, while the coastal region’s beaches provide the perfect spot for relaxation and reflection.
